21.4 Define a new Area layout

Press the new area layout button to the left of the drop down list to start a new area layout. Enter a name in the text box.

Existing area layouts can be selected from the drop down list. Press the Area layout tab.

Add, remove or edit an area by clicking on the appropriate button.

21.4.1 Area layout tab - Add

Specify the shape of the area to be added from the drop down list and press the Next button. A number of areas can be defined over which the feature scan will be performed. These areas are:

Single stage point.

This 'area' is defined as a stage position and it can only have one field defined on it. It is equivalent to the Site of Interest used in Point and ID and AutoMate.

Move the stage to the single point that defines the area, wait for the stage to finish moving and press the Next button to specify the point.

Specify the name for the point and press the Finish button to add this point to the list of areas displayed on the Select Area tab.

Line

This is defined with two stage positions, the start and the end of the line. Fields for data acquisition are defined along the line as specified in the field layout.

Move the stage to the first point that defines the area, wait for the stage to finish moving and press the Next button to specify the point.

Move the stage to the last point that defines the area, wait for the stage to finish moving and press the Next button to specify the point.

Specify the name for the line and press the Finish button to add this line to the list of areas displayed on the Select Area tab.

Rectangle

This is defined by specifying four stage positions, one for each vertex of the rectangle.

Note that the rectangle can be irregular and need not be aligned with the stage movement axes.

Note that the rectangle must not have any concave sides. If it does, then the rectangle will be reduced to a triangle.

Note that if Z is different for each vertex then Z is adjusted so that fields lie on the plane defined by three of the vertexes.

Move the stage to the points that define the rectangle, wait for the stage to finish moving and press the Next button to specify the points.

Specify the name for the rectangle and press the Finish button to add this area to the list of areas displayed on the Select Area tab.

Circle

A circular area, such as a circular stub is defined by specifying three points on the edge of the circle. Note that if Z is set differently for the three points, then a tilted circle will be defined and field positions on the circle will be adjusted so that they lie on the surface of this tilted circle.

The points must be separated sufficiently that the circle can be defined accurately. When defining a circle, try to arrange the three points 120 degrees apart round the circle. While two points can be close together if the other is diametrically opposite small errors in the position of the two points can cause circle

definition errors.

21.4.2 Area layout tab - Edit

The position or name of an area can be edited in the area layout tab by selecting the area and selecting "edit". The Stage will move to the first position that is currently recorded as defining the area. The stage position can then be changed.

When 'Next' (or 'Finish') is pressed, the stage position is recorded and the stage will move automatically to the next point that defines the area.

The stage may also be subject to mechanical positioning errors that can lead to inaccuracies in positioning and repositioning of fields and features. Note that backlash correction will help but cannot correct for all errors.

The points that define an area must all have the same tilt and rotate. If tilt or rotate changes then you will be prompted and given the opportunity to set the same tilt and/or rotate.

21.4.3 Defining the Field layout

For a point, a single field is defined as centered on the stage position of that point.

For other area types the fields can be laid out in a regular grid or randomly. The coverage of the area can be selected in two ways: the percentage of the area to be covered or the maximum number of fields to be used.

If All the Area/Line is selected, then the area is tiled with touching fields arranged to cover the whole area (or line). If a guard zone is selected then the fields will overlap by the guard zone distance. The

percentage area is 100% when the whole area is tiled with touching fields (or overlapping if a guard zone is specified).

If 'Random fields' are selected, then a random selection of the tiled field arrangement is defined to cover the required percentage or number of fields.

If 'Regular fields' are selected, then a grid (or line for a line) of fields are defined. The grid spacing is selected so the required percentage area or number of fields is covered.

Note that it may not be possible to use the exact number of fields as the specified number may not fit into the required area given the Y and X dimensions.
